Compare all specifications:
1983 Alfa Romeo Alfasud | 2012 Opel Meriva |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Opel |
Model | Alfasud | Meriva |
Year Released | 1983 | 2012 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1488 cc | 1686 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| boxer | in-line |
Horse Power | 104 HP | 128 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 133 Nm | 300 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 2000 RPM |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
